The Length Of Time Do Getaway Room Experiences Usually Last?

Retreat area experiences usually last in between 60 to 90 minutes. This period allows individuals to involve in analytical and teamwork, producing an immersive environment that tests their creativity and communication skills throughout the experience.


Are Getaway Areas Suitable for All Age Groups?

Getaway areas are typically ideal for any age groups, yet certain designs might satisfy different demographics. It's important to check the advised age standards, as some spaces may consist of challenges or styles much better suited for grownups.


Can Large Teams Take Part In Escape Areas?



Yes, big teams can take part in escape rooms (Escape rooms in San Francisco). Many centers use numerous areas or sessions concurrently, accommodating different team dimensions. This permits participants to collaborate effectively while enhancing team characteristics and analytic abilities






What Is the Average Price of a Getaway Room?



The average cost of a retreat area usually ranges from $25 to $50 per individual, depending on the area, complexity of the area, and the number of individuals. Team discounts might additionally be readily available.


Exist Any Kind Of Physical Requirements for Individuals?



Retreat rooms normally have no rigorous physical requirements, but participants ought to have the ability to relocate comfortably within the space. Some rooms may include crawling or climbing up, so physical capability might vary by individual experience.
